Assessment Overview

An OPITO Banksman & Slinger Competence Assessment requires delegates to demonstrate the knowledge, understanding and practical skills to fulfill the role of a banksman and slinger safely and effectively.

Delegates are required to pass both a written and a practical assessment.


OPITO Banksman & Slinger Competence Assessment

Assessment Objectives

Delegates completing an OPITO Banksman & Slinger Competence Assessment will be able to;

  • Demonstrate the knowledge, understanding and practical skills to fulfill the role of a banksman and slinger safely and effectively

Assessment Content

An OPITO Banksman & Slinger Competence Assessment includes;

  1. A 'closed book' written test with a pass mark of 80%
  2. Unit 1 practical assessment - direct and control the movement and placing of loads
  3. Unit 2 practical assessment - prepare and sling loads

Prerequisites

In order to complete an OPITO Banksman & Slinger Competence Assessment, delegates must hold one of the options:

Option 1

AND

  • A fully completed and valid OPITO Banksman and Slinger Workplace Experience Logbook and supporting evidence for each of the 57 tasks*, such as a copy of the lifting plan, permit or toolbox talk, based on the OPITO Banksman and Slinger Initial Training Standard and Banksman and Slinger Workplace Experience Logbook requirements. The logbook must be signed as true and valid by the employing company head of discipline or the employing company discipline manager and confirmed by the Centre as being present and correct prior to assessment taking place. 

*Supporting evidence is not required for learners who completed the Initial Training Standard (previously Stage 1) between February 29th, 2020, and February 28th, 2022.

OR

  • If a learner completed the Initial Training Standard (previously Stage 1) between February 29th, 2020, and February 28th, 2022 and does not have a completed Workplace Experience Logbook, a formal letter from a current employer, meeting the below criteria, may be accepted.

 The letter must:

  • Be on company letterhead
  • State that the learner has met the equivalent of the OPITO (previously Stage 2) Workplace Experience Logbook criteria
  • Include details of the senior employer representative’s position in the company, full contact details, and be signed and dated by the senior employer’s representative
  • Be sent directly from the employer to the Centre prior to assessment and not provided by the Learner

Option 2

  • An OPITO Approved Banksman and Slinger Competence Assessment or Re-Assessment Certificate awarded with the previous 30 months.

Option 3

  • Learners must possess evidence that they have been assessed as competent and have achieved an equivalent qualification/certification by a nationally recognised awarding body, awarded within the previous 30 months.

Please note that after two years the certificate would no longer be valid. Learners who possess an OPITO Banksman and Slinger Assessment or Re-Assessment Certificate which has expired by more than 6 months will be required to attend the OPITO Banksman and Slinger Initial Training prior to undertaking the Banksman and Slinger Competence Assessment. OPITO Banksman & Slinger Competence Reassessment

Assessment Objectives

Delegates completing an OPITO Banksman & Slinger Competence Reassessment will be able to;

  • Demonstrate that they have maintained the competence required for the Banksman and Slinger role

Assessment Content

An OPITO Banksman & Slinger Competence Reassessment includes;

  • A 'closed book' written test with a pass mark of 80%
  • Unit 1: practical assessment - direct and control the movement and placing of loads
  • Unit 2 practical assessment - prepare and sling loads

Prerequisites

In order to complete an OPITO Banksman & Slinger Competence Reassessment, delegates must hold:

  • A valid and in-date OPITO approved Banksman & Slinger Competence Assessment or Reassessment certificate
